On 2014a1'09ae??02ae?JPY 22:39, Seth Jennings wrote:
> On Sun, Aug 31, 2014 at 09:29:29PM +0800, Wang Sheng-Hui wrote:
>> Reposition zbud page in the lru list of the pool if the zbud page
>> is not freed in zbud_free.
> 
> This doesn't mention what is wrong with the current code.  Afaict, the
> code is doing the right thing by not changing the position of the zpage
> in the LRU.  Why would we want to move a zpage to the front of the LRU
> just because one of the allocations it contains is freed?  The "age" of
> the other allocation is unchanged and its containing zpage should
> maintain its position in the LRU, right?
> 

Seth,

I have one question.

In zbud_reclaim_page, if one page contains handles not freed, then the page
is repositioned, in current code.

540                 } else if (zhdr->first_chunks == 0 ||
541                                 zhdr->last_chunks == 0) {
542                         /* add to unbuddied list */
543                         freechunks = num_free_chunks(zhdr);
544                         list_add(&zhdr->buddy, &pool->unbuddied[freechunks]);
545                 } else {
546                         /* add to buddied list */
547                         list_add(&zhdr->buddy, &pool->buddied);
548                 }
549
550                 /* add to beginning of LRU */
551                 list_add(&zhdr->lru, &pool->lru);

I want to why it is different for zbud_free?
